What are the responsibilities and job description for the Fire Protection Engineer position at Actalent?
Description:
Seeking a Fire Protection Engineer or Designer.
Primary Responsibilities:
- Fire Alarm performance spec design
- Fire Sprinkler performance spec design
Secondary Responsibilities:
- Life safety consulting
- Hazardous materials analysis and industrial processes
- Assisting in commissioning and testing of fire protection systems
- Participate in business development initiatives to expand and develop fire protection and life safety services
Qualifications:
- Degree in Fire Protection engineering or related engineering discipline (mechanical or electrical engineering).
- One (0) to five (10) years’ experience in the fire protection field
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ills
- Self-motivated and able to work independently with multiple priorities.
- Excellent time management skills.
- Willing to pursue licensure as a professional engineer in the state of Colorado and/or NICET certification.
- Knowledge of CAD, REVIT or similar design programs.
